“No dignity”: Matt Walsh erupts over Erika Kirk boyfriend rumor while Blake Wynn breaks silence

Matt Walsh erupts over Erika Kirk boyfriend rumor while Blake Wynn breaks silence (Image via Getty)

Conservative commentator Matt Walsh strongly pushed back against a viral social media claim about Erika Kirk, the widow of late Turning Point USA founder Charlie Kirk. The controversy began after an X account called Project Constitution alleged that Erika Kirk was romantically involved with Blake Wynn and had been seen with him at a Beverly Hills hotel. The post quickly gained attention online. It claimed that eyewitnesses saw Erika Kirk and Blake Wynn showing affection at a hotel bar on May 14. The account also suggested that the relationship may have started before Charlie Kirk’s death.However, both Erika Kirk and Blake Wynn publicly denied the allegations. Matt Walsh also stepped in, calling the claims false and accusing the account of targeting Kirk for months. His reaction added another layer to an online dispute that has continued to attract attention across social media platforms.

Matt Walsh defends Erika Kirk as she and Blake Wynn deny viral dating allegations

The viral post came from Project Constitution, an X account reportedly run by conspiracy theorist Collin Scott Campbell, according to The Daily Beast. The post claimed that Erika Kirk had “moved on” and was seen with Blake Wynn, the nephew of casino businessman Steve Wynn. The account alleged that an eyewitness saw the pair together at a Beverly Hills hotel on May 14 and claimed they were behaving like a couple. It also questioned Erika Kirk’s public image and suggested she was pretending to grieve while privately moving on.Matt Walsh sharply criticized those claims. In a post on X, he wrote:“This ridiculous slob has been harassing Erika with one retarded slanderous lie after another for months. He deserves to be sued into oblivion, but the problem is that he’s almost certainly broke already, and has no dignity or moral character to speak of, so he literally has nothing to lose by continuing this lunatic campaign.”Walsh has defended Erika Kirk before. Last month, he also spoke out against people who mocked her online after she was seen emotional following the White House Correspondents’ Dinner shooting incident.Soon after the rumor spread, Erika Kirk directly responded on X and denied every part of the story.“Every single word here is a lie. Charlie’s love will last me a lifetime. The Lord is the only one who can ever fill that most painful void.”She said that on May 14 she was at home in Arizona celebrating her son’s second birthday. Erika Kirk also noted that she had shared a birthday tribute for her son on Instagram that day.She added that Blake Wynn was a close friend of her late husband and had continued to support her family. According to her statement, Wynn is also preparing to become engaged to his longtime girlfriend.Blake Wynn later posted his own response, writing:“I hate to be the bearer of bad news to the cesspool of bots and X users that spend their entire day making things up under the guise of journalism, but I am not dating Erika Kirk.”As of now, no evidence has been presented to support the allegations, and both people named in the rumor have publicly rejected the claims.
